- Jenoptik AG is a global technology group headquartered in Jena, Germany, specializing in photonics and optical technologies. The company manufactures and provides advanced photonic solutions across several key sectors including semiconductor technology, medical technology, industrial metrology, laser material processing, and smart mobility solutions. Its product portfolio includes high-precision laser systems, optical components, microoptics, optoelectronic subsystems, optical measurement technology, sensor systems, traffic enforcement and monitoring systems, as well as tailored solutions for semiconductor equipment manufacturers, automotive, security, and life sciences markets.
Jenoptik operates through two main divisions: Advanced Photonic Solutions, which covers optics, laser technology, digital imaging, optoelectronics and optical testing; and Smart Mobility Solutions, which delivers systems for traffic safety, including radar and laser sensors, cameras, speed enforcement, and vehicle classification systems. The company also runs subsidiaries like JENOPTIK Industrial Metrology GmbH and JENOPTIK Robot GmbH focusing on photonics and road traffic components respectively. Its geographic reach includes Europe, the United States, Asia-Pacific, and other international markets, servicing automotive, semiconductor, medical, and security industries.
Recent major developments include Jenoptik reaching record revenue and earnings in fiscal 2024 with revenue climbing approximately 4.7% to 1.12 billion euros and EBITDA increasing 5.7% to 221.5 million euros. A key strategic move was the completion of a state-of-the-art high-tech manufacturing facility in Dresden for micro-optics and sensor production, supporting semiconductor equipment industry needs. Despite a slight decline in order intake mainly due to weaker automotive demand, the company has continued heavy investment in capacity expansions and technology upgrades to maintain growth momentum. Jenoptik has also advanced its smart mobility business, enhancing product offerings in traffic enforcement and sensor technologies with ongoing innovations and market expansions.
Founded in 1991 and publicly listed on the Frankfurt Stock Exchange, Jenoptik is recognized for its technology leadership in photonics and precision optical systems, employing approximately 4,600 people globally. The company strategically positions itself at the intersection of optics, electronics, and digitalization, targeting industries requiring highly specialized photonic technologies and customized automation solutions for quality, safety, and productivity enhancements.
